The question originated from the issue : In my project, self.sender() in the downloadFinished slot sometimes returns None instead of QNetworkReply, if comment the @Slot() ahead it seems to always return QNetworkReply - works well. The same issue also happened to the slot connected to the finished signal of QProcess. But the issue didn't happen for the PyQt5 version in my project. I reduced my senario to the following lite demo, but haven't seen the issue happened again, very strange ! The Qt signals and slots are assigned once at compile time. > >On PySide, initialization is different since some things happen >earlier or later. There *can* be situations constructed which go wrong, >although doing that is difficult. You will not want to run into these >problems by accident. > >Please believe me as one of the implementers: >There is only one safe way to create reliable signals and slots. >Use the decorator! > >Cheers - Chris > > >On 16.11.22 15:18, Zhao Lee wrote: >> I initially expect that the aim of the decorator @Slot() is to make >> things easier like this >> https://uwsgi-docs.readthedocs.io/en/latest/PythonDecorators.html#notes >> <https://uwsgi-docs.readthedocs.io/en/latest/PythonDecorators.html#notes> >> and without the decorator , you'd expect write a little more code like >> https://uwsgi-docs.readthedocs.io/en/latest/Signals.html?#timers >> <https://uwsgi-docs.readthedocs.io/en/latest/Signals.html?#timers> >> But decorators in PySide become a little different.
